Description

(S)-β-Aminoisobutyric acid hydrochloride is a cytoprotective agent, which is a non-proteinogenic amino acid enantiomer derived from valine metabolism in skeletal muscle mitochondria. The plasma level of (S)-β-Aminoisobutyric acid hydrochloride increases significantly after acute aerobic exercise (and is not affected by the AGXT2 rs37369 genotype), and it is secreted by mouse extensor digitorum longus and soleus muscles in ex vivo contraction assays. (S)-β-Aminoisobutyric acid hydrochloride specifically protects osteocytes from oxidative stress-induced cell death[1].

In Vitro

(S)-β-Aminoisobutyric acid hydrochloride (S-BAIBA) is one of the two chiral enantiomers of β-Aminoisobutyric acid, and is dominated in human plasma (with a concentration approximately 67 times that of the S-form)[1].
Unlike R-BAIBA, whose levels are significantly regulated by AGXT2 gene polymorphisms, S-BAIBA has an extremely low basal plasma concentration and is independent of the effects of this genotype, exerting unique functions in lipid metabolism.
Both show a slight increase after acute exercise, but existing studies emphasize that S-BAIBA and R-BAIBA must be regarded as independent molecules with distinct metabolic origins and regulatory mechanisms, rather than being analyzed collectively as total BAIBA.
